The Legal Basis for Secrecy Orders Under 35 USC
The legal foundation for patent office secrecy orders is rooted in Title 35 of the United States Code (USC), specifically Section 181. This section grants the USPTO the authority to impose secrecy orders on patent applications that contain information deemed critical to national security. The statute reflects a long-standing recognition that certain inventions, particularly those related to defense technologies, must be protected from public disclosure to prevent potential threats to national interests.
Under 35 USC § 181, the USPTO is empowered to issue a secrecy order when it determines that the publication of a patent application could be detrimental to national security. This legal framework establishes a clear protocol for identifying and managing sensitive information within patent applications. The implications of this authority are significant; inventors must be aware that their innovations could be subject to scrutiny under this statute, which may lead to restrictions on their ability to pursue commercial opportunities.
Understanding the Criteria for Secrecy Orders

The criteria for imposing a secrecy order are not arbitrary; they are grounded in specific considerations related to national security. The USPTO evaluates whether the invention in question could potentially aid an adversary or compromise U.S. defense capabilities. Factors such as the nature of the technology, its potential applications, and its relevance to current military or intelligence operations are all taken into account during this assessment. Moreover, the determination of whether a secrecy order is warranted often involves collaboration with other government agencies, including the Department of Defense and the Department of State. This interagency cooperation ensures that a comprehensive evaluation is conducted, taking into consideration various aspects of national security. As a result, inventors must recognize that their applications may be subject to extensive review, and they should be prepared for the possibility that their innovations could be classified as sensitive.

The Impact of Secrecy Orders on Patent Applicants

The imposition of a secrecy order can have profound effects on patent applicants and their ability to commercialize their inventions. Once an order is in place, applicants are prohibited from disclosing any details about their invention publicly or discussing it with potential investors or partners. This restriction can stifle innovation and limit opportunities for collaboration, as inventors may find themselves unable to seek funding or support for their projects.
Furthermore, secrecy orders can create uncertainty in the marketplace. Investors may be hesitant to engage with technologies that are shrouded in secrecy, fearing that they may not fully understand the risks or potential returns associated with such innovations. As a result, inventors may face significant challenges in securing financial backing or partnerships necessary for bringing their inventions to market.

FAQs
What is a secrecy order under 35 USC?
A secrecy order is a directive issued by the United States Patent and Trademark Office (USPTO) that prohibits the disclosure or publication of a patent application because its subject matter is deemed sensitive for national security reasons. This order restricts the inventor and others from sharing information about the invention.
Under which section of the United States Code are secrecy orders issued?
Secrecy orders are issued under 35 U.S.C. § 181, which grants the USPTO the authority to withhold patent applications from publication if their disclosure would be detrimental to national security.
Who can request a secrecy order?
Secrecy orders are typically requested by government agencies involved in national security, such as the Department of Defense or intelligence agencies, when a patent application contains information that could compromise national security if publicly disclosed.
How long does a secrecy order last?
A secrecy order remains in effect until the government agency that requested it determines that the information is no longer sensitive. The order can be periodically reviewed and extended as necessary.
What are the consequences of violating a secrecy order?
Violating a secrecy order by disclosing or publishing the invention without authorization can result in criminal penalties, including fines and imprisonment, as well as the possible loss of patent rights.
Can an inventor appeal a secrecy order?
Yes, an inventor can request a review or appeal of a secrecy order through the USPTO or the appropriate government agency. However, the final decision rests with the government agency responsible for national security.
Are patent applications under secrecy orders published?
No, patent applications subject to secrecy orders are not published or made publicly available until the order is lifted.
Does a secrecy order affect the patent term?
Yes, the term of the patent may be adjusted to account for the period during which the secrecy order was in effect, ensuring the inventor receives the full patent term once the order is lifted.
Can a patent be granted while under a secrecy order?
Yes, a patent can be granted while under a secrecy order, but the patent will not be published or enforceable publicly until the secrecy order is lifted.
What types of inventions are typically subject to secrecy orders?
Inventions related to military technology, defense systems, encryption, nuclear technology, and other areas critical to national security are commonly subject to secrecy orders.
